Partech Inc. has now entered into an innovative partnership with artificial intelligence (AI) solution provider Mobiry and its own Brink POS Software.

FREMONT, CA: ParTech Inc. is a wholly-owned PAR Technology Corporation subsidiary. ParTech Inc has been extending POS solutions to retail industries and restaurants from across the globe. The firm has entered into an innovative integration with artificial intelligence (AI) solution provider Mobiry and its own Brink POS Software. The AI solutions from Mobiry are capable of intuitively learning and analyzing unique behavior patterns of customers to derive personalized offer decisions.

“A leader in cloud-based POS systems, providing, both, the back-end software for the cloud under the Brink brand name, as well as its own hardware,” says Chas Wurster, CTO, about PAR Technology Corporation. PAR Technology Corporation was featured by the Retail CIO Outlook Magazine as one of the top 10 POS Solution Providers 2018.

Brink POS is the much-preferred all-in-one POS restaurant solutions, made for companies, but can be equally leveraged by independent restaurant owners with monthly SaaS subscription.

Mobiry is a provider of AI-powered user acquisition, purchase and loyalty recommendation solutions, which can be leveraged either to drive existing loyalty programs or as a turn-key loyalty platform for extending personalized AI rewards and incentives.

Mobiry brings in high levels of affordability to AI-based personalization along with recommendations that are conventionally restricted to e-commerce giants, fast-casual industry, and QSR. Also, the enterprise delivers preciously tailored loyalty rewards and incentives to customers relying upon a deep analysis of their buying habits and preferred purchases.

By facilitating a seamless integration across the ad networks, mobile, social and POS networks, Mobiry customers can quickly get insights into and sustain customer loyalty by offering benefits based on consumer purchase patterns. At the same time, there is an attempt to simultaneously build an all-encompassing user profile of each customer based on their preferences in terms of purchases.

The Mobiry-Brink combination would enable Brink customers to derive deep insights into customer behaviors by offering rewards that they desire the most to create a highly loyal consumer base.
